CVE-2020-6556 Explained : Impact and Mitigation

Learn about CVE-2020-6556, a heap buffer overflow vulnerability in SwiftShader in Google Chrome before 84.0.4147.135, allowing remote attackers to exploit heap corruption.

A heap buffer overflow vulnerability in SwiftShader in Google Chrome before version 84.0.4147.135 could allow a remote attacker to exploit heap corruption through a specially crafted HTML page.

What is CVE-2020-6556?

CVE-2020-6556 is a heap buffer overflow vulnerability in SwiftShader in Google Chrome versions prior to 84.0.4147.135, enabling a remote attacker to trigger heap corruption via a malicious HTML page.

The Impact of CVE-2020-6556

The vulnerability could lead to remote code execution or denial of service if successfully exploited, posing a significant risk to affected systems.

Vulnerability Description

The vulnerability is a heap buffer overflow in SwiftShader in Google Chrome, allowing attackers to potentially corrupt the heap memory through a crafted HTML page.

Affected Systems and Versions

        Product: Chrome
        Vendor: Google
        Versions Affected: Prior to 84.0.4147.135

Exploitation Mechanism

The vulnerability can be exploited by a remote attacker through a specially crafted HTML page to trigger heap corruption in the affected Chrome versions.

Mitigation and Prevention

Protecting systems from CVE-2020-6556 requires immediate actions and long-term security measures.

Immediate Steps to Take

        Update Google Chrome to version 84.0.4147.135 or later to mitigate the vulnerability.
        Avoid clicking on suspicious links or visiting untrusted websites to minimize the risk of exploitation.
